Key Features
Provides a fresh look at Hopkins's mysticism by treating his poetry as a cohesive interior narrative.
Connects literary analysis to religious and visual traditions, including Augustine's Confessions.
Offers a detailed study of The Wreck to show how it builds and hides mystical themes.
Uses typology and allegory as primary tools to re-read and interpret the poet's work.
Part of the respected Routledge Nineteenth Century Series for academic study.
